セーフィー株式会社

【裁量労働制・リモート・副業OK】クラウド録画サービスシェアNo.1「Safie」のアプリを開発するAndroidエンジニア募集!

最終更新日:New

企業情報をみる
  • Androidエンジニア
  • 600万円 〜 900万円
  • Kotlin
  • Figma
  • Firebase
  • GitHub Actions
  • Java
  • 一部リモート可
  • 自社サービス開発
  • 副業可能
  • Androidエンジニア | セーフィー株式会社
  • Androidエンジニア | セーフィー株式会社
  • Androidエンジニア | セーフィー株式会社

仕事内容

■本職種のミッション
クラウドカメラの映像を利用した既存アプリケーションの改善や新規アプリケーションの開発を、企画や営業と共に考えて形にします。より直観的で扱いやすい映像ビューアーのUXを追求し、カメ
1分で登録完了

年収・労働条件・採用方法をご覧いただくには会員登録が必要です

登録してスカウトを受けとる

開発環境

■利用している技術
●開発言語
- Kotlin, Java
●レイアウト
- Jetpack Compose
- Android View
- ViewBinding
- Fragment
●アーキテクチャ
- MVVM / Android Architecture Component
●主要ライブラリ
・API通信
- Retorofit2
- OkHttp3
- Gson
- Kotlin serialization
・非同期処理
- Kotlin Coroutines
・画面遷移
- Fragment
- FragmentManager
- Navigation Component
- Jetpack Compose
- Navigation Compose
・動画系
- Media3 ExoPlayer
- SceneView
・画像系
- Glide
- DI
- Dagger Hilt
・テスト
- Junit4
- Mockito-kotlin
- Robolectric
- Truth
- Roborazzi
- linter
- Detekt
・その他
- WebRTC
- Firebase
- Google Maps
●CI/CD/自動テスト
- GitHub Actions, DeployGate
- Autify for Mobile, Magic Pod
●デザインコミュニケーション
- Figma, Notion, Slack

■開発組織の目標
・クラウド録画サービスの品質向上
現在出荷数20万台を突破し更なる利用者数に急増に伴い、より高品質・ハイパフォーマンスなサービス基盤の開発・運用を行います。カメラを通してクラウド上に収集した"映像データ"を、必要に応じ配信や解析し、付加価値のある情報を抽出する事によりお客様の課題解決を実現しています。

・上記クラウド基盤上でのアプリケーション開発
動画の収集/配信システムだけでなく、"映像から未来をつくる"というビジョンを達成すべく、それらの動画を利用した顧客課題の解決に繋がるようなアプリケーションの開発を行っております。様々なアプリケーションを提供していくことでより多くの課題解決を実現して参ります。

・オープンAPI等による他社参画のためのプラットフォーム開発
上記は自社で行っているアプリケーション開発ですが、映像から解決できる問題は多数あり、且つ、業界業種によっても異なります。この全ての課題を解決するためには弊社一社のみで行うのではなく、オープンなプラットフォームを構築し他の技術を持った企業様が参画ですることで顧客解決に繋がるサービスをより多く世に出していき、"映像から未来をつくる"を実現していきます。このように、「我々の基盤上で構築〜展開できるようなプラットフォーム開発」を進めております。

■モバイルチームとして私達がこれからやりたいこと
●Viewer for Mobile の機能強化とUX向上
 - 各種PJから要望される新機能実装
 - タブレットにおける体験の改善
 - 目的のカメラや映像に辿り着くまでの体験の改善
 - 動画操作のパフォーマンス向上
●セーフィーモバイルプロダクトの新たな価値創造
 - Safie Connect(モバイル5Gルータ)など新規Androidプロダクトの実装
 - 位置情報・センサー情報の活用、新たなUXの創出など
●開発体験の向上
 - 部分的な導入に止まっているSwiftUI / Jetpack Composeをさらに幅広く適用していく
 - コードレビューの品質を上げ、プロダクトの品質を上げる
 - ユニットテストの拡充
 - CI/CDのさらなる整備
 - AI supportedな開発体験の導入
●スクラムチームとしての成熟
 - スクラムの練度を上げ、オープンで自律的なチームになる

求めるスキル

必須スキル/経験

・Kotlin言語によるAndroid アプリケーション開発経験3年以上
・企画やサポートメンバーと連携したモバイルアプリケーション保守・運用の経験
・チーム開発におけるコードレビューの実践経験
・Android のテストコード実装経験

歓迎スキル/経験

・チームリーダー、プロジェクトマネージャ、プロダクトマネージャの経験
・アジャイル開発現場の経験(スクラムマスター、プロダクトオーナーなど)
・アーキテクチャ選定・設計の経験
・組込み系Androidなど、AndroidOS に関する深い知識
・Jetpack Compose による宣言的UIの開発経験
・ビルド・デプロイ自動化や、CI/CDなど、開発効率改善の経験
・iOS開発の知識・経験
・モダンアーキテクチャ選定・設計の経験
・動画ストリーミング、または配信に関わるサービス開発経験
 - WebRTC/HLSを用いたサービス・プロダクトの開発
 - ExoPlayerなどを用いたアプリケーション開発
 - H.264 / AV1など動画コーデックの知識
・Bluetooth, USB機器その他センサー類を利用したIoTサービス開発経験

求める人物像

・弊社のプロダクト・サービスに共感を持って頂ける方
・チームメンバーやステークホルダーとのコミュニケーションにすぐれ、チームによる解決を目指せる方
・技術課題とビジネス課題を客観的に見ることができ、ひとつの技術にこだわりすぎず幅広く解決策を図れる方
・パフォーマンス・品質・エンゲージメントにこだわる方

紹介資料

仕事の魅力

■業務の魅力
●幅広い業界やクライアント
B2B向けの「堅牢で可用性の高いアプリケーション」と、B2C向けの「UI/UXオリエンテッドで汎用性の高いアプリケーション」の2つを両立させる開発への取り組みに参加できます

●自社プロダクトの開発に携われます
開発した製品は、全て自社のサービスやプロダクト及び先行開発に利用されるため、「ユーザーの声」と「自身の考えや技術」を直に投影できる環境があります
動画ストリーミングに関わるプロトコル・コーデックの知識や、IoTデバイスと直接通信する開発など、自社サービスならではの幅広いスキルが身につきます

●UI/UX構築スキルの向上
即応性や可用性を担保しながら、専任デザイナーと共に「UI/UXを高める設計と開発」が求められ、技術的なチャレンジが出来るとともにUI/UXへの知見を深めることが出来ます
Figmaを始めとした各種デザインツールでデザイナーとのコミュニケーションを行います

●幅広い技術領域のエンジニアとのコミュニケーション
開発部門は IPカメラ組み込みソフトウェア開発、AI・画像処理開発、バックエンド開発、Webアプリケーション開発などのチームで編成されており、それぞれのチームにエキスパートを揃えているため、様々な技術や専門家と直にやりとりし、総合的な知識と経験を得られる環境があります
iOS/Android開発エンジニアはひとつのモバイルチームとして活動し、それぞれのプラットフォームに同じ目的のアプリをリリースします。そのため積極的に技術情報の交換や開発に関わるコミュニケーションを行っています
創業者にもエンジニアが入っており、技術に対して非常に理解のある環境です

募集条件

1分で登録完了

年収・労働条件・採用方法をご覧いただくには会員登録が必要です

登録してスカウトを受けとる

求人の特徴

こだわり条件

  • 一部リモート可
  • 自社サービス開発
  • 副業可能

利用技術

  • Kotlin
  • Figma
  • Firebase
  • GitHub Actions
  • Java
  • Jetpack Compose
  • Notion
  • Slack
  • WebRTC

趣向性

  • 自社サービスの開発
  • 職場の一体感
  • 新しい取り組み・技術の活用
  • アウトプットへのこだわり
  • 部下・メンバーのサポート
  • ロジカルさや問題解決能力
  • Web
  • モバイル
  • アプリケーション開発
  • ビッグデータ・データ解析
  • サービスの運用・保守
  • サービスの仕様策定・設計
  • 法人顧客向けサービスの開発
  • これまでにない挑戦
  • サービス企画・提案業務への参加
  • 継続的な改善活動
  • 自ら主体的に取り組む姿勢
  • 周囲とのコミュニケーション
  • テスト
  • アジャイル開発